Is 2/3+4/5 a rational number

Yes. A rational number can be made by dividing two integers. When you add 2/3 and 4/5 you get the answer 22/15 and since both 22 and 15 are integers, and the answer of the problem is a simple fraction, 2/3+4/5 is in fact a rational number.
